A stroll on the beach is a great way to top off a morning. Karen enjoyed getting her toes wet and I enjoyed keeping my shoes on. (I'm a "shoes-on" kind of guy.) Along the way we encountered something unexpected-- squirrels. They roamed the nooks and crannies of the cliff side rocks.

They were brazen and had little regard for tourists. I dubbed them the Sand Squirrel. They are smaller than their Texas cousin, and these Californians have some spots that didn't show up all that well in my photo.

On our last night together in, Laguna we ate at a place we had been to on our previous trip-- French 75. This cozy, hot spot has fantastic food, starting with the best escargot I've ever had. When I ordered it in 2000, Karen fell in love with dipping her bread in the fantastic butter and garlic sauce these snails bake in. (In fact, the whole damn table did.) Since that night Karen has started to occasionally order a dish she was reluctant to even try in the past.

They also make a champagne drink called a French 75 (of course, I had to try the namesake drink). A delicious concoction of champagne, cognac, and lemon juice creates a drink that is festive, tasty and potent.
